Austin Peay vs. Bellarmine Prediction: Who Will Win, Cover the Spread?
Using innovative machine learning and data analysis, we have simulated the outcome of Tuesday's NCAA basketball game between Austin Peay and Bellarmine 10,000 times as part of our college basketball predictions coverage.
Our independent predictive model currently gives Austin Peay a 68% chance of beating Bellarmine. Our predicted final score has Austin Peay winning 73-69.
According to our model, the bookmakers have got it right, and Austin Peay and Bellarmine each have a 50% chance of covering the spread, while the over/under total of 144.5 points has a 53% chance of staying under.
